Wusstest du, dass eine fakultative Wahlmöglichkeit weitreichende Auswirkungen haben kann? Optional bedeutet, dass etwas nicht verpflichtend ist und nach Belieben genutzt werden kann. In verschiedenen Kontexten kann eine optionale Entscheidung enorme Freiheit bieten und den Nutzen eines Produkts oder einer Dienstleistung erweitern. Obwohl nicht zwingend notwendig, kann die Möglichkeit der Wahl zu einer faszinierenden Vielfalt an Möglichkeiten führen.
Was bedeutet optional?
Optional beschreibt eine Möglichkeit oder Alternative, die zur Verfügung steht, aber nicht zwingend notwendig oder verpflichtend ist. Es kann freiwillig sein oder auf Entscheidung beruhen. In der Computerindustrie wird der Begriff oft verwendet, um Funktionen oder Eigenschaften zu beschreiben, die nicht im Standardpaket enthalten sind, aber nach Bedarf hinzugefügt werden können. Auch in der Sprachwissenschaft bezieht sich „optional“ auf die Möglichkeit, bestimmte syntaktische Elemente in einem Satz hinzuzufügen oder wegzulassen, ohne den grundlegenden Sinn des Satzes zu verändern.
In der Computerindustrie können Softwareanwendungen zusätzliche Funktionen optional anbieten, die vom Benutzer nach Belieben aktiviert oder deaktiviert werden können. Dies ermöglicht es Benutzern, das Produkt an ihre individuellen Anforderungen anzupassen und den Funktionsumfang je nach Bedarf zu erweitern oder zu reduzieren. Die Option, etwas optional hinzuzufügen, kann auch Kosten- und Ressourceneinsparungen bedeuten, da die Grundversion des Produkts weniger umfangreich ist.
In der Sprachwissenschaft kann die Option, Elemente in Sätzen optional hinzuzufügen oder wegzulassen, eine Rolle bei der syntaktischen Struktur spielen. Durch das Hinzufügen oder Entfernen dieser optionalen Elemente bleibt der grundlegende Sinn des Satzes erhalten, aber es können verschiedene Feinheiten oder Stileffekte erzielt werden. Dies ermöglicht den Sprechern oder Schreibern, ihre Botschaften auf präzisere oder kreativere Weise zu vermitteln.
In der Computerindustrie kann die Einstellung der Bildschirmauflösung optional sein. Benutzer können die Auflösung nach Bedarf ändern, um die Darstellung von Texten und Grafiken zu optimieren.
In der Sprachwissenschaft können Adverbien optional in einem Satz platziert werden, um den Schwerpunkt auf bestimmte Aspekte zu legen. Zum Beispiel: „Er läuft schnell“ und „Schnell läuft er“ haben beide die gleiche Bedeutung.
Einsatz von optionalen HTML-Tags
Optionale HTML-Tags bieten eine Möglichkeit, die Verständlichkeit von Webseiten zu verbessern und die Performance zu optimieren. Dabei handelt es sich um Markup, das nicht zwingend erforderlich ist, aber zur weiteren Strukturierung oder Formatierung verwendet werden kann.
In der Computerindustrie werden optionale HTML-Tags häufig eingesetzt, um bestimmte Elemente visuell hervorzuheben oder zusätzliche Funktionen einzubinden. Beispiele hierfür sind <mark>, um Texte zu markieren, <small>, um Texte kleiner darzustellen, oder <ins> und <del>, um Hinzufügungen oder Löschungen zu kennzeichnen.
Die Verwendung optionaler HTML-Tags erfordert jedoch Vorsicht, da sie syntaxfehleranfällig sein können. Es ist wichtig, dass das Markup weiterhin valide bleibt, um mögliche Darstellungsprobleme oder Fehler zu vermeiden.
Beispiel für optionale HTML-Tags:
Tag | Beschreibung |
---|---|
<mark> | Markiert einen Text visuell hervor |
<small> | Stellt einen Text kleiner dar |
<ins> | Kennzeichnet eine Hinzufügung |
<del> | Kennzeichnet eine Löschung |
Es ist ratsam, optionalen HTML-Code mit Bedacht einzusetzen und sicherzustellen, dass er zur Vollständigkeit des Markup beiträgt und den Qualitätsstandards entspricht. Durch die richtige Verwendung dieser Tags kann die Benutzererfahrung verbessert und die Lesbarkeit des Codes erleichtert werden.
Optionale Anführungszeichen in HTML
In HTML können Attributswerte nicht immer in Anführungszeichen gesetzt werden. Es existieren bestimmte Regeln, wann Anführungszeichen ausgelassen werden können. Sofern nach dem Gleichheitszeichen (=) oder im Attributswert keine Zeichen auftauchen, die eine Trennung darstellen oder eine spezielle Bedeutung haben, können die Anführungszeichen weggelassen werden. Dieser Ansatz verbessert die Lesbarkeit des HTML-Codes und erleichtert das Parsen von Attributen.
Anwendung von optionalen Anführungszeichen
Die Verwendung optionaler Anführungszeichen ist eine Möglichkeit, den HTML-Code übersichtlicher und lesbarer zu gestalten. Beispielsweise können Attributswerte ohne Anführungszeichen geschrieben werden, wenn sie aus Alphanumerik bestehen und keine Sonderzeichen enthalten. Dadurch wird die Syntax des HTML-Codes vereinfacht und das Parsen von Attributswerten erleichtert.
Ein Beispiel für die Verwendung optionaler Anführungszeichen ist:
<input type=text id=form_name name=form_name value=example>
In diesem Beispiel werden die Anführungszeichen um den Wert des Attributs „value“ weggelassen, da der Wert aus alphanumerischen Zeichen besteht und keine Sonderzeichen enthält.
Es ist jedoch wichtig zu beachten, dass die Verwendung optionaler Anführungszeichen von der HTML-Syntax abhängig ist und nicht in allen Fällen möglich ist. Wenn ein Attributswert Leerzeichen, Sonderzeichen oder andere Zeichen enthält, die eine Trennung darstellen oder eine spezielle Bedeutung haben, müssen Anführungszeichen verwendet werden, um den korrekten syntaktischen Aufbau des HTML-Codes sicherzustellen.
Vorteile der Verwendung optionaler Anführungszeichen
Die Verwendung optionaler Anführungszeichen bietet verschiedene Vorteile:
- Verbesserte Lesbarkeit des HTML-Codes
- Vereinfachtes Parsen von Attributen
- Reduzierung des Quellcodes
- Effizientere Übertragung der Webseite durch kürzere Dateigröße
Indem die optionalen Anführungszeichen verwendet werden, können Entwickler den HTML-Code übersichtlicher und leichter verständlich machen. Darüber hinaus reduziert sich die Dateigröße der Webseite, da weniger Zeichen in den HTML-Dateien vorhanden sind. Dies führt zu schnelleren Ladezeiten und einer besseren Performance der Webseite.
Zusammenfassung
Die Verwendung optionaler Anführungszeichen in HTML ermöglicht eine verbesserte Lesbarkeit des Codes und erleichtert das Parsen von Attributen. Sofern die Syntaxregeln des HTML-Codes eingehalten werden, können Anführungszeichen bei bestimmten Attributswerten ausgelassen werden. Dies führt zu einer effizienteren Gestaltung des HTML-Codes und trägt zur Optimierung der Webseite bei.
Attributswert-Defaults in HTML
In HTML gibt es die Möglichkeit, Attribute auszulassen, wenn ihre Werte den voreingestellten Default-Werten entsprechen. Dies ermöglicht eine Optimierung des HTML-Codes und Einsparungen in Bezug auf die Dateigröße. Es gibt eine Liste von Attributen und ihren Default-Werten, die auf spezifischen Syntaxregeln basieren. Durch das Auslassen dieser optionalen Attribute können Entwickler den Code schlanker gestalten und die Ladezeiten der Webseite verbessern.
Attribut | Default-Wert |
---|---|
style | Kein Default-Wert |
title | Kein Default-Wert |
alt | Leerer String |
target | _self |
Ein Beispiel für die Auslassung optionaler Inhalte ist das Weglassen des „style“ Attributs, wenn keine besonderen Formatierungsanforderungen bestehen. Ebenso kann das „title“ Attribut ausgelassen werden, wenn der Textinhalt bereits im Seiteninhalt vorhanden ist. Durch diese Auslassungen wird der HTML-Code lesbarer und übersichtlicher.
Um die HTML-Dateigröße weiter zu reduzieren und die Ladezeiten zu verbessern, kann das Tool HTMLMinifier verwendet werden. Es unterstützt die optimale Auslassung optionaler Attribute und leistet somit einen Beitrag zur HTML-Optimierung. HTMLMinifier hilft Entwicklern, die Syntax des HTML-Codes auf intelligente Weise zu komprimieren und unnötige Elemente zu entfernen.
Ein Beispiel für die Verwendung von HTMLMinifier:
<!DOCTYPE html> <html> <head> <title>Meine Webseite</title> </head> <body> <h1>Willkommen auf meiner Webseite</h1> <p>Hier ist etwas Text.</p> </body> </html>
Wird mit HTMLMinifier optimiert zu:
<!DOCTYPE html><html><head><title>Meine Webseite</title></head><body><h1>Willkommen auf meiner Webseite</h1><p>Hier ist etwas Text.</p></body></html>
Durch die Verwendung von Attributswert-Defaults und Tools wie HTMLMinifier können Entwickler die Performance ihrer Webseiten verbessern und gleichzeitig die Dateigröße reduzieren. Dies trägt zu einer besseren Benutzererfahrung und einer effizienteren Nutzung der Ressourcen bei.
Risiken bei der Verwendung von optionalem HTML
Bei der Verwendung von optionalem HTML können bestimmte Risiken auftreten, insbesondere wenn die Validierung des HTML-Codes vernachlässigt wird. Die Validierung spielt eine wichtige Rolle, um Syntaxfehler zu vermeiden und den Qualitätsstandard des Markups zu verbessern.
Das Ignorieren der Validierung kann dazu führen, dass inferiorer Code entsteht, der möglicherweise nicht den etablierten Standards entspricht. Das kann zu überflüssigem oder nicht korrektem Code führen, der die Funktionalität der Webseite beeinträchtigt und zu unvorhergesehenen Fehlern führen kann.
Die Vernachlässigung der Validierung beeinträchtigt nicht nur die Qualität des Codes, sondern kann auch die Integrität der Webseite gefährden. Besucher könnten aufgrund von fehlerhaftem Markup Probleme beim Laden oder Anzeigen der Seite haben.
Um diese Risiken zu minimieren, ist es daher von entscheidender Bedeutung, die Validierung als Praxis zu etablieren. Entwickler sollten sich mit den neuesten HTML-Validierungstechniken vertraut machen, um sicherzustellen, dass ihr Code gültig ist und den Industriestandards entspricht.
Tooling für optionales HTML
Wenn es darum geht, optionales HTML in deinem Code zu optimieren und auszulassen, stehen dir verschiedene Tools zur Verfügung. Diese Tools können dir dabei helfen, deine HTML-Dateien zu komprimieren, unnötigen Code zu entfernen und die Performance deiner Webseite zu verbessern.
Ein sehr bekanntes Tool für das Minimieren von HTML-Code ist HTMLMinifier. Dieses Tool unterstützt die meisten Auslassungen und bietet eine Vielzahl von Funktionen zur Komprimierung deines HTML-Codes.
Ein weiteres Tool, das du zur Komprimierung und Optimierung von HTML verwenden kannst, ist der HTML Compressor. Dieses Tool entfernt unnötigen Code, leert HTML-Tags und sorgt dafür, dass dein Code schlank und effizient bleibt.
HTML Compressor Beispielcode:
<html> <head> <title>Meine Webseite</title> </head> <body> <h1>Willkommen auf meiner Webseite!</h1> <p>Hier findest du alle Informationen, die du brauchst.</p> </body> </html>
Noch ein Tool, das dir beim Auslassen optionaler Inhalte in HTML helfen kann, ist NUglify. Es bietet eine fortschrittliche Komprimierungstechnologie und kann HTML-Dateien in kleinere Größen reduzieren, ohne die Funktionalität oder Lesbarkeit deines Codes zu beeinträchtigen.
Ein weiteres Tool, das du für die Komprimierung von HTML verwenden kannst, ist WebMarkupMin. Dieses Tool unterstützt verschiedene Arten von Markup, einschließlich optionalen Markup, und hilft dir dabei, die Größe deiner HTML-Dateien zu reduzieren, indem es unnötige Tags und Attribute entfernt.
Vergleich der verschiedenen HTML-Optimierungstools:
Tool | Unterstützte Funktionen | Preis |
---|---|---|
HTMLMinifier | Auslassungen, Komprimierung | Kostenlos |
HTML Compressor | Komprimierung | Kostenlos |
NUglify | Komprimierung | Kostenlos |
WebMarkupMin | Komprimierung | Kostenlos |
Es ist wichtig, die verschiedenen Tools zu testen und das beste Tool für deine eigenen Bedürfnisse auszuwählen. Jedes Tool hat seine eigenen Stärken und Schwächen, daher ist es empfehlenswert, verschiedene Tools auszuprobieren und diejenigen zu wählen, die am besten zu deinem Projekt passen.
Durch die Verwendung dieser Tools kannst du die Größe deiner HTML-Dateien reduzieren, unnötigen Code entfernen und die Ladezeit deiner Webseite verbessern. Dies sorgt nicht nur für ein besseres Benutzererlebnis, sondern kann auch zu einer höheren Platzierung in den Suchergebnissen führen.
Die Verwendung von optionalem HTML und die Nutzung der richtigen Tools ermöglichen es dir, deinen Code effizienter und sauberer zu gestalten, während du gleichzeitig die Leistung deiner Webseite maximierst.
Fazit
Optionales HTML bietet die Möglichkeit, HTML-Code zu reduzieren und Einsparungen zu erzielen. Durch das Auslassen optionaler Tags, das Nicht-Anführen von Attributswerten und das Vermeiden von Attribut-Wert-Paaren, die auf Default-Werte zeigen, kann die HTML-Last deutlich verringert werden.
Es ist wichtig, die Validierung des HTML-Codes als Praxis zu etablieren, um einen qualitativ hochwertigen Markup-Standard zu gewährleisten. Dies stellt sicher, dass der Code syntaktisch korrekt ist und den festgelegten Qualitätsstandards entspricht. Durch die Validierung können mögliche Syntaxfehler vermieden werden, die zu Problemen führen könnten.
Um beim Auslassen optionaler Inhalte in HTML zu helfen, gibt es verschiedene Werkzeuge wie HTMLMinifier, HTML Compressor, NUglify und WebMarkupMin. Diese Tools bieten Funktionen zur Reduzierung des HTML-Codes und optimieren somit die Ladezeit der Website. Es ist eine gute Praxis, diese Werkzeuge zu nutzen und das beste Tool für die eigenen Bedürfnisse auszuwählen.